Alojzy Ludwik Łysko (14 April 1935 – 22 March 2021) was a Polish football player and manager.
Łysko played for Siemianowiczanka Siemianowice, Ruch Chorzów and GKS Katowice.[1] He also capped once for Poland, on 10 May 1964 in a friendly 3–1 victory at Ireland.[2]
Łysko managed Ruch Chorzów, GKS Katowice,[3] Zagłębie Lubin, Śląsk Wrocław,[4] Górnik Zabrze, Cracovia, Rozwój Katowice.[5]
He died on 22 March 2021 at the age of 85, in Siemianowice Śląskie.[6]
